When it comes to the working principle of the 2512-102H fixed inductor, it follows Farady\'s law of induction. This law states that an electromotive force will be induced in a loop conductor when the magnetic flux linked to the loop changes. Faraday\'s law has proved to be pivotal to the study of electricity and magnetism. In the case of the 2512-102H, the energy is stored in the magnetic field created by the inductor when current passes through the coil. The stored energy is released when the current is allowed to decrease in strength.
The 2512-102H fixed inductor has found application in many areas, including telecommunications, RF power amplifiers, power supplies and radios. The inductor is also used in switch-mode power supplies (SMPS), which are power supplies that switch DC voltages at very high frequencies. This allows for significant power conversion efficiencies due to the rapid current flow and low losses.
